[csw-maintainers] dublin* build hosts ready
Ben Walton
bwalton at opencsw.org
Mon Jun 4 02:04:24 CEST 2012
Excerpts from Maciej (Matchek) Bliziński's message of Sun Jun 03 13:41:01 -0400 2012:
> 2012/5/31 Jan Holzhueter <jh at opencsw.org>
> > I think it might be a good thing to just allow a few people to
> > push stuff into dublin/names releases directly. (Some kind of
> > review/fix integration board).
> >
> > I know it might delay stuff but I think it's worth it.
>
> I would be generally loathing to add human-based middle steps between
> maintainers and catalogs.
I agree with this. We really don't want to inject the spof that we
had previously. But we do need a sane mechanism for this. I wonder
if some sort of shadow catalog (dublin-shadow) that allowed direct
push might work. Then, a publish mechanism like we have for unstable
-> dublin could be used.
> We potentially could do something like it. It would introduce more
> complexity to the way we operate catalogs. What I'm mostly concerned
> here is that maintainers can inadvertently push packages to
> dublin. We only need some safety mechanism so the risk is minimized
> and we'll be grand.
Yes, this is good. We don't (ever, I think) want a direct push to a
published 'stable' catalog. There should always be a level of
indirection and the ability to have all changes to a stable catalog
publicly vetted.
Thanks
-Ben
--
Ben Walton
Systems Programmer - CHASS
University of Toronto
C:416.407.5610 | W:416.978.4302
More information about the maintainers
mailing list